DEVOPS CI/CD TOOLS


Salesforce professionals are increasingly turning to Continuous Integration/Continuous Delivery (CI/CD) tools for managing Salesforce releases, backups, and security. CI/CD tools remain one of the most efficient methods of taking code from development to production in a methodical manner while ensuring the safety of customer data across the entire development lifecycle.

Continuous Integration and Continuous Delivery are key aspects of DevOps methodology, and provide the foundation for a wide range of business opportunities. In the context of Salesforce, CI/CD tools make it a breeze to establish, monitor, and optimize rigid processes, protocols, and procedures related to the development, testing, and deployment of apps and solutions for the Salesforce platform. This makes CI/CD tools key investments for enterprise companies looking to automate and scale their workflows within Salesforce.

Benefits of CI/CD for Salesforce Release Management

Salesforce release management is one of the most important aspects of day-to-day development operations. CI/CD tools can help streamline the process of Salesforce release management by automating the tedious tasks associated with manual deployments. By combining a CI/CD tool with tools like version control systems (VCS), enterprises can deploy applications and solutions faster and with fewer errors. Additionally, they can ensure the accuracy and integrity of their Salesforce workflows throughout the development process.

CI/CD also goes a long way to improve code visibility and structure. By leveraging a CI/CD pipeline, enterprises can conduct regular code reviews, track development histories, and debug code more efficiently. This way, developers are able to make better decisions and build better applications.

CI/CD tools enable Salesforce data backup and recovery in real-time

In addition to making release management more efficient, CI/CD tools can also be used to back up and recover data stored on the Salesforce platform. Regular backups can be set up so that if a rollback is needed, the data can be easily recovered. This is especially important for companies handling sensitive customer data as the backups ensure that in the event of a data loss, the process of recovering the data is fast and simple.

Using CI/CD to bolster Salesforce security

With cybersecurity threats on the rise, IT and security teams are working hard to ensure the security of the Salesforce platform. And this is where CI/CD tools come in handy: they can automate the tedious aspect of security testing and compliance, while also streamlining the process of vetting and maintaining Salesforce apps.

CI/CD can also help minimize the risks associated with malicious code injections. With a CI/CD pipeline, security teams can set up automated checks that verify whether or not a change to the code could be an attack. This can be done in real time, allowing developers to quickly detect and mitigate any malicious efforts before they cause damage.

It’s clear then that CI/CD tools are essential investments for enterprise Salesforce users looking to maximize the efficiency and security of their operations. With the right CI/CD tools and processes in place, companies can ensure the accuracy and integrity of their Salesforce workflows and maintain the highest possible standards of security for their customers.

Topics:

Salesforce devops center

,

Salesforce in devops

signup for our blog

Flosum

“Flosum is the best native release management tool that you will fall in love with. I have gained confidence in my role and has given me the ability to view release management from a whole different perspective.”

Faizan Ali

Faizan Ali
Salesforce Consultant at Turnitin